a1 要求的是a[i] 這個數的個位數 比如1001%10 = 100 余1 而1 就是要求的a1 .
同樣的道理 a2 要求的是a[i] 這個數的十位數
a3 要求的是a[i] 這個數的百位數
a4 要求的是a[i] 這個數的千位數
這裏可能牽扯到壹個問題,計算機中 浮點型轉換為整形時會去掉小數點後面的數(不是四舍五入)。比如4560/1000 = 4 因此我判斷這個應該是在計算機程序中的寫法,當然最好寫的規範些,但是在計算機中利用計算機的原理這個是正確的。